** General Purpose Of Role:
** Supports assigned clinical customer projects to ensure that project goals and objectives are accomplished within the prescribed time frame, budget, and in accordance with customer expectations. Diligently manages significant matters pertaining to assigned projects to “Provide the industry’s leading customer experience” supporting PCI Clinical Service’s long term growth and success.

*
* Main Responsibilities:

*** Provide continuous support to Project Manager and team by being the daily point contact for day-to-day internal problem solving and trouble-shooting.
* Leads weekly customer calls and CPT meetings in absence of Project Manager.
* Creates notes for weekly customer teleconference calls and internal CTP meetings.
* Creates project specific documentation including packaging specification, variable data form, sample shipment request forms, monthly finished goods inventories, logistic management document, returns accountability worksheet, monthly distribution billing spreadsheets.
* Manages timing of internal process to ensure timely receipt and release of bulk, project packaging components and shipping supplies.
* Communicates with customers and vendors to resolve missing or erroneous certs and documentation related to receiving and QC release of bulk, packaging components and shipping supplies.
* Monitors and updates scheduling liaison with production needs for project.
* Creates project specific routings and bills of material.
* Works closely with internal groups and vendors to ensure project milestones are achieved, including labelling and component design and delivery and on-time shipments of order requests.
* Hard allocates lot specific bulk and material to the work order.
* Works with customers and sites to resolve discrepancies on end of study returns.
* Creates Inventory Disposition Report and forwards to customer for destruction approval of returns, remaining finished goods and customer owned inventories.
* Processes monthly distribution invoices and records data in project specific metrics.
* Resolves shipment delivery issues by working closely with DSA group, carriers, customer and clinical sites.
* Assumes the role of the client advocate and acts as secondary client communication point for clinical packaging, storage, and distribution for assigned projects. Acts as back-up Project Manager contact for internal communications and trouble-shooting.
* Accountable for assigned project tasks using appropriate project planning tools.
* Host and manage customer visits at PCI.
* Training and on-boarding of new employees within same role, as requested.
* Maintains and updates project plans and timelines as requested.
* Knowledge of and adherence to all PCI, cGMP and cGCP policies, procedures, rules and regulations as applicable to assigned clinical projects.
* Attendance to work is an essential function of this position.
* Performs job duties as assigned by Manager / Supervisor.
